Train Your Agents to Be Real and Create an Authentic Relationship With the Customer

Having a customer support live chat is a great thing. It can mean that the customers stick around and stay with you for years because their problems are being heard and they are finding solutions.





Making a relationship with your customer is one of the most important things to retain that relationship and earn the trust and loyalty of your customer. That aim should extend to your live chat feature as well. Treat your customer support as a consulting business because you are solving issues and helping your customers.





Here’s one of the main things that should be kept in mind when designing the responses, even the automated ones.





Be Real and Authentic



This may sound too obvious as a live chat tip for delivering better customer support, but if you’re not mindful, you can quickly come off as distant and robotic. 





After all, many people are still getting used to text-based interactions with reps and have a hard time depicting a cheerful tone. We all know that it is very easy to misunderstand the tone of a text message easily, the tone is often lost in interpretation.





The good news is that you can train your agents on what sort of voice and tone to use. For instance, if you are a company that sells geek-themed merchandise, you might want your live chat team to use a more colloquial voice than if you were selling bakery items.





Besides that, you can use advanced chat features, agent names, emoticons, and images so that your live chat support team can start building rapport as soon as the interaction begins. This also makes people more comfortable because they think they are having an interaction with someone they know, this makes the experience more pleasant for them.





It is equally as important for your customers to know you as it is for you to know them, so do whatever you can to be more ‘human’ over live chat. When customers get great customer support, they are bound to come back. They make more of a connection to a business than a product. If you have a good rapport with your customers, then even if something goes wrong, loyal customers will understand and stick by you.





Empower Your Agents



Employee training



Today’s consumers have busy lives and would rather not spend an extraordinary amount of time trying to get their matters resolved. Hence, it’s crucial for live chat agents to provide solid resolutions during the initial interaction. 





If a customer is forced to make multiple attempts to get his/her issue resolved, your customer support team may lose credibility which can impact your reputation and long-term revenue.





Make sure live chat reps have the proper tools to offer first chat resolution. This can be done by providing comprehensive knowledge training to ensure that they’re competent enough to address customers’ pain points.





Another thing you can do is make a knowledge base for quick retrieval of possible solutions. Because some customers prefer self-service, agents may be able to point them towards the knowledge base for possible resolution without additional guidance.





As customers go through the knowledge base content to self-service, agents are free to accept other live chat requests. Agility is what can be achieved through this and it saves time for both the customer and your live chat support team.





Final Thoughts



Your aim should be to make the experience as easy and worthy as possible. When the customer feels like they are making some headway, they won’t mind spending hours, but if they feel like they are not being heard, then even a delay of few minutes can mean losing that particular customer.

5 Things to Look for in a Company Car

Finding your first company vehicle can be a big deal. Compared to your regular vehicle, your company car needs to exhibit a higher level of functionality, practicality and presentation. It needs to make an impression without necessarily being flashy (the reason you don’t see many real estate agents pulling up to an open house in a red Ferrari).





company car



It is going to take some research. Finding a great car is one thing, but it also needs to be the right car for you, the driver, and that search can take some time and test-driving. You can, however, start your search by considering five basic areas of importance: budget, presentation, financing option, efficiency and safety. 





Here are those five options in greater detail. 





Price



Budget is obviously a primary concern when considering vehicles. Break your budget down into a comfortable, reasonable monthly expenditure – that’s where your search starts. You start here because budget is often the one totally immovable factor in finding a company car; it, therefore, provides the perfect constraint on which you can narrow your field of search.  





To get the best possible price, look for used cars rather than new. New cars lose a lot of money to depreciation in the first few years, which isn’t a cost you really want to swallow. Finding a used car that is only a few years old is the perfect nexus between affordability and presentation. 





Presentation 



Put it this way: you don’t want to drive up to a meeting in a clunker. It sends the wrong message to clients, colleagues and customers. To a certain extent, you have to consider the importance of presentation when researching vehicles. This doesn’t necessarily have to conflict with budget; a used luxury car on lease (more on that below) can be quite affordable. 





Lease Options



There are two mains reasons why so many companies turn to business car leasing and financing options when searching for a company vehicle: cash flow and tax advantages. Commercial vehicle leasing comes at a much lower monthly cost than purchase financing, meaning that companies can easily incorporate the vehicle in their monthly operating costs, freeing up credit and cash flow for better things. And the tax advantages are superior – you can deduct the amount you use it for business.





Fuel Economy



Put simply, you probably don’t want a gas-guzzler (unless of course, your company requires a heavy duty truck, in which case high gas prices may be unavoidable.) Before you sign the commercial lease for a vehicle, check out its mileage. 





Safety



Finally, as with any vehicle private or commercial, safety is a key consideration. When shopping for used cars to lease, ensure you go to a credible, well-respected dealership that offers detailed, transparent vehicle history reports, including the work that’s been done on the car. Research the model’s safety rating in advance and test drive the vehicle to make certain you are comfortable driving it.





Your next company car should be impressive, economical and safe. It might take some searching, but with the above criteria in mind, you should easily land your perfect commercial vehicle.

Starting on a shoestring: How to get your Business of the ground with little capital


As the media keep telling us, more and more people are taking the plunge to start their own business. While we don’t have any definitive reasons why this happening, there’s a small chance that the internet is a big incentive. In some ways, it’s an open door to riches.





Of course, for every story of an entrepreneur starting with basically nothing and becoming a millionaire, there are countless others of the opposite occurring.





Advanced Email Marketing Strategies



There’s no doubt that starting out with a small budget is difficult but armed with the correct knowledge, it can be done. Through today’s guide we will now take a look at some of the most useful tips that can help you along.





Try and adopt the DIY approach whenever possible



Like it not, you’re going to need to try your hand at anything and everything as you bid to get your budget business of the ground.





For example, let’s take your taxes. Some businesses will immediately outsource this job to an accountant, even though there is plenty of tax software which allow you to do it yourself.





The same rules can even apply with the likes of web design, which has now become easier than ever before through the numerous platforms that exist.





In short, you will have to get your hands dirty, even if this isn’t the most ideal solution to begin with.





Forget the office option



While an office will be a necessity in some industries, in others it is a pure luxury. You don’t need it – and it’s a fixed cost that is going to make your life much more difficult during the early days.





One of the biggest mistakes we see amongst new entrepreneurs is when they splash a huge amount of money on an oversized and glamorous office. Sure, it’s great for your ego, but it’s a huge expense that doesn’t fit with the premise of starting out on a budget.





The same rules apply with employees



Again, making your first hire can be something of an ego boost and suggest to others that “you’ve made it”.





Unfortunately, this is another example of an unnecessary financial commitment.





Sure, you might need an extra pair of hands, but a permanent employee isn’t necessarily the answer. Instead, consider freelancers, or even virtual assistants. Particularly with the internet, both of these are really easy to find and come at a reduced cost.





Plan your marketing strategically



There are areas that you might have to invest in, and marketing falls into this category. After all, you need to get customers through the door in the first place.





However, some forms of marketing can be expensive and a result, utterly pointless for some businesses. PPC can fall into this category and you might find yourself paying through the nose for clicks to your website.Instead, turn to cheaper marketing channels. SEO falls into this category while if you can build an email list, this is also a really efficient channel.

Environmentalist Brad Fauteux Talks Value of Sustainable Entrepreneurship

Bradley Fauteux
is an environmental advocate with over 16 years of experience in conservation work. 
He served as
the Managing Director of Ontario Parks and the Ministry of Natural Resources,
and has worked with more than 300 distinct intergovernmental, community,
Indigenous and private sector partners. We recently spoke with Brad Fauteux
about how sustainability can be integrated with entrepreneurship and in the
process, gained guidance on how business leaders can succeed in developing
opportunities that create economic, ecological, and social value.





Q: What in your view is sustainable entrepreneurship?
Can you give us an example?





Brad Fauteux: Sure, to put it simply, sustainable entrepreneurship
focuses on solving social and environmental problems.  Entrepreneurs who work in the area of
sustainability often have innovative business ideas and are prepared to develop
their ideas into new markets that generate income to benefit society as a
whole.  They are also major contributors
in developing a greener economy.  A good
example of a sustainable business model is that of clothing company
Patagonia.  Patagonia markets sustainable
outdoor clothing and apparel and has held ethical and environmental issues
close to its core since its inception in the 1970s.





Q: Why do you think incorporating sustainable
practices is an appealing opportunity for entrepreneurs today?





Brad Fauteux: Being eco-conscious is simply good business practice,
and also makes customers feel like they’re part of a bigger picture by
supporting sustainable practices.  Most
people think that going green is expensive, but that point of view is quickly
becoming archaic.  Becoming more energy
efficient or using recyclable materials can actually lead to more business;
that’s because an increasing amount of people are looking to support companies
that are more environmentally responsible. 





Q: Do you have any advice for
entrepreneurs who want to create an eco-friendly business?





Brad Fauteux: There are many steps entrepreneurs can take to create an eco-friendly
businesse. A good starting point is to connect with other businesses that have
already shown a commitment to being environmentally forward-thinking. These
vendors can become your partners in going green.  Things like using sustainable packaging,
digital record keeping, using solar panels to generate energy, buying local and
using renewable resources are also ways to reduce your business’ carbon
footprint and promote sustainability. 





Q:  Some would argue
the future of sustainability is in the hands of entrepreneurs.  Why do we need more entrepreneurs in this space?





Brad Fauteux: Unlike many traditional corporations who are oftentimes focused on
pleasing their shareholders, I think entrepreneurs are more inclined to implement measures that support sustainability practices.   Oftentimes, they want to be recognized for leaving a legacy, connecting to businesses with purpose, and leading organizations through inspiration.  It’s often as
much about leading by example and motivating others to take action than as
turning a profit. 





Q: What are some simple ways for existing businesses to
minimize environmental impact as part of their core practices?





Brad Fauteux:  They could hire someone, a
sustainability ambassador of sorts, to take charge of implementing best
environmental practices.  If that’s not
financially feasible, an employee or team leader can challenge their coworkers
to a “plastic-free” work zone aiming to minimize or eradicate the use of
plastic water bottles.  Restaurant owners
can trade in their styrofoam to-go containers for recyclable paper boxes and
eliminate plastic straws.  I recently
went to a coffee shop that offered Mason jars as returnable coffee cups. Even simple measures can be the kickstart to making green
initiatives a part of the fabric of your business.

5 Ways to Finance the Growth of Your Ecommerce Business


Ecommerce has taken over the global market, and new businesses are started all the time. The internet has provided us with the right tools to expand our businesses further than we had thought. Time and distance have become irrelevant, and we can get our goods or services all over the world. But just like any other type of company, your online business also needs funding, both to start it and to develop. This is a short guide to help you understand the best 5 ways to finance the growth of your e-commerce business. 





ecommerce store



#1 – Bank Loan



This is one of the most traditional ways to get funding. There are many banks to choose from and many options when it comes to the type of loan. However, a bank loan is not that easy to get. All banks have strict requirements. Not only will you have to provide them with a lot of documents, but there are also many additional costs attached. You need to prepare yourself for every fee and make sure you qualify. And let’s not forget the interest, which is usually pretty high, and the fact that most banks ask for collateral.





#2 – Online Lender



If bank loans are out of your reach, online lenders may be the solution you need. The advantage is that everything moves faster, and it’s a lot easier than dealing with the bank. You won’t need as much documentation, and your loan will be approved quickly. Not to mention the costs will be lower, and no collateral is required. If you want to get a sense of what it means to get a small business loan for your company, BizFly Funding is a great option. Take a look at the multiple types of loans and credit products. Or you can even get a free same-day quote. There are many lenders to choose from, just do your research and make sure you are dealing with a serious one.





#3 – Crowdfunding



Crowdfunding is a way of raising the money to fund your business online. Basically, you will be asking a large number of people to donate or invest in your business. There are many platforms, like Kickstarter or GoFundMe that can help you do that. There is also a lot of information available online on this type of funding, as well as other options for funding your business. And it’s a good idea to go through it carefully because crowdfunding can be risky. And before you try it, keep in mind that you will be subjecting yourself to public scrutiny and may be facing rejection. And even if you are accepted, you will have a lot of competition to deal with.





#4 – Home Equity Loan



This type of loan is basically a mortgage, so it’s a bit more complicated and riskier. And you should only take it into consideration if you are a homeowner and have more than 50% of your home’s value as equity. You also need to have a good credit rating to qualify. Your payment history will be closely analyzed. Just like in the case of a normal mortgage, you will have to regularly make fixed payments to cover both the principal and the interest. But the most important aspect is that you will be using your home as collateral, so make sure you really want to take that risk. That doesn’t mean you are not a responsible borrower. But any business has its risks, and there really is no guarantee you will do great in no time. So, risking your home to get funds is a decision you shouldn’t make without seriously considering all other options.





#5 – Family and Friends



When you first started your online business, you have most likely used your personal savings. That’s what people usually do, provided, of course, you have those savings in the first place. That is the ideal solution because you won’t be in anyone’s debt, and you don’t have to pay any interest. But after getting your business started, you may come to the conclusion you need more money to keep it growing. They say, “you need money to make money” for a reason. And there are situations when a bank credit or any other type of official loan is out of your reach. 





The only thing to do then is to reach out to your family and friends. The advantage is they usually don’t ask for interest. But there is also a downside. They may feel entitled to keep offering their insight on how to run your business, whether you want it or not. And the most important aspect is that if you fail to pay them back in time you risk damaging your relationship with people close to you. It’s not always a good idea to involve your close ones in your business. 





Tricky Business



Taking your business online definitely has its benefits. You won’t be paying rent like a regular store, you can work at your own pace and have more freedom as well as a huge market. But you also have to adapt to the rules of e-commerce and keep informed on the steps you need to take to be successful. Marketing is crucial, so do your research and discover the best ways to promote your store. But nothing is possible without funding. So, you need a realistic assessment of your situation and your plans. And after carefully considering all the available options, choose the one that best fits your needs and turn your e-commerce business into a success story.

5 Ways to Improve Your Credit Score

Why Should I Care About My Credit Score?



If you are reading this, you probably already know how important good credit is. But for those of you who are wondering, what’s the big deal? Here’s why you should be concerned about your score.





All lenders base their offer to you on your credit score, among other things such as your income and other expenses. Credit card companies, auto lenders, mortgage lenders… they all take your credit score into consideration when you apply. Those of us who have a higher score will get credit offers with a lower interest rate because we are perceived as lower-risk of default (non-payment). Those of us with lower scores can still get credit and loans, however, at a higher interest rate, because we have defaulted or paid late in the past and are perceived as higher-risk.





The upshot is, borrowing money is more expensive the lower your credit score is. It’s a catch-22 – those of us who are less likely to be able to afford to pay a higher interest rate must, and therefore are more likely to pay late or not at all because it’s unaffordable.





Do what you can to preserve and improve your credit score – it will literally pay off for you.  Here are five easy tips.





Building credit



Pay All Monthly Bills In Full and On Time



This is so important – it is number one for a reason. 





Paying all bills in full and on time is the most effective way to improve your credit score.  If you’ve had any late payments, you probably have already seen that they are recorded on your credit report and your score suffers as a result. 





If it is difficult to pay a certain bill in full or on time, contact that entity. If it is the electric or gas company, you will likely be offered a payment plan or a change of due date.  If it is your credit card company, you might get one monthly payment waived – but take care with this, interest accrues in the meantime! If it is a service provider, like your family doctor, call the office and ask for a payment plan. 





No matter who your creditor is, the only thing they want from you is to get paid. It is likely they will work with you if you are honest about your struggle and your desire to make good, even if it has to be over time. If you don’t ask, you don’t get! Don’t let pride ruin your credit score.





Pay Off Your Credit Cards



Credit card debt is the most expensive loan you’ll ever take out, and it can easily get overwhelming and unmanageable if you only pay the minimum payment each month. This is because the interest rate on credit cards can range from 12% to 22%, or even more. 





Conventional wisdom dictates that to start paying off your credit card debt, pay the most you can to the one with the highest interest rate and the monthly minimum on the others. When that first card is paid off, pay off the card with the next-highest interest rate, and so on. This process will take some time, however, imagine how great it will feel to be free of credit card debt!





If you have a large amount of credit card debt and know that you don’t have enough income to pay it off and pay your monthly fixed expenses, consider contacting a bankruptcy and debt relief attorney to schedule a free consultation and discuss your options.  





Maintain an Emergency Fund



If you have six month’s worth of expenses in reserve, you should be able to weather most financial calamities, like unexpected medical expenses or car or home repairs. Some financial experts say that your emergency fund should be as much as nine or 12 months!





However much you decide you are comfortable with having in reserve, start saving by putting aside 10% of your income until you have that amount. So, if you make $500/week, you’ll put $50 of that aside for your emergency fund. That might seem painful, but actually, it’s going out to eat one less time each week, or maybe turning the thermostat down in the winter and up in the summer to save on heat and air conditioning, or perhaps cutting back on your cell plan or cable package.





A small cut to discretionary spending will get you there and it will feel so worth it when that first emergency occurs – because you know it will! –  and you have the funds to deal with it, without relying on credit cards.





Perform Regular Maintenance on Home, Automobiles – and Yourself and Family Members! 



Okay, that was meant to be funny. But seriously, everything needs regular care to stay in good shape. For your home systems, your car, and you and your family, if you don’t invest in regular maintenance it will cost a lot more if something breaks!





Your heat, AC, and appliances will have owner’s manuals that recommend what regular service needs to be performed, and how often. If you do not have that regular service done you are in for a big repair down the line, when something breaks or fails.  And who wants to be without hot water or heat? A small expense now saves you big money and inconvenience later.





Your car requires regular oil changes as well as regular maintenance. Keep on top of this because the last thing you need is your car failing to start one day and you can’t get to work or are stranded somewhere. Again, the relatively small expense of maintaining your car will save you money down the road.





You and your family must each meet with your doctor and dentist for regular check-ups. Why? Because this way you are each screened for problems that you might not be aware of – things like an infected tooth, high blood pressure or cholesterol, or any other hidden condition that, if not treated, can turn serious – and costly! 





Budget for Fun



Don’t be so strict with your finances that you neglect to have fun. If you are working hard to stay on top of your bills, pay down your debt, and create or maintain your emergency fund, you should not feel guilty about putting a small amount aside for fun for you and your family. It does not have to be something expensive, but a weekly movie night on the couch together, a picnic, a day at the aquarium or museum… these improve your family connections and quality of life. Isn’t that why we work and save?
